About Fractile

Fractile was founded in 2022 on the bet that, eventually, the world’s most capable AI systems would be limited in their impact by the time taken to produce useful outputs. We bet everything on the logical conclusion: that the only way to truly unlock this latent value, to make speed viable at scale, was to radically re-invent the hardware that we run our frontier AI models on. Ever since, we have been building chips and systems that tackle this problem: how to efficiently generate output at thousands of tokens per second, while handling the complexity and capacity challenges of operating large models at very long contexts.

The workloads that push to the limits of the current frontier are already transformational; it is the technical and economic limits on inference speed that are constraining progress. The defining work of the 21st century will be marked by the engine of inference delivering immense and diffuse chains of intellectual inquiry, in drug discovery, in software engineering, in materials discovery, in any field where progress is driven by deep reasoning and intelligence to resolve complex problems.

We are looking for an Engineer to play a key role in the development and manufacture of Fractile's silicon products, with a particular focus on product, yield and manufacturing data analysis. Working across New Product Introduction (NPI), Yield Engineering and Product Quality, you will analyse large and complex semiconductor datasets to identify trends, isolate sources of variation, improve yield and reliability, and provide clear technical insight to engineering teams and manufacturing partners. This is a highly hands-on individual contributor role for someone who enjoys working directly with data, investigating complex technical problems and turning analysis into actionable engineering conclusions.

Skills and Experience
  • Demonstrable experience within the semiconductor industry in Product Engineering, Test Engineering, Yield Engineering, Data Analytics or Quality Engineering, ideally spanning NPI through to high-volume production
  • Strong experience analysing semiconductor manufacturing and test data to identify trends, correlations, excursions, yield loss mechanisms and opportunities for improvement
  • Solid experience in as many of the following areas as possible:
    • Wafer fab: analysis of Process Integration, Yield Enhancement, D0 Control, defect reduction and process variation data
    • IC Assembly: Assembly Process or Package Design, 3D IC and wafer stacking, Assembly Quality Control, BOM optimisation and Yield Engineering
    • Fabless Semiconductor: IC Product Qualification, reliability and failure analysis, RMA investigation and production monitoring
  • Strong knowledge of WAT, WS/CP and FT datasets, including correlation across manufacturing and test stages
  • Excellent data mining, statistical analysis and root-cause investigation skills, with the ability to turn complex datasets into clear engineering conclusions
  • Experience identifying yield signatures, parameter distributions, outliers, spatial patterns, lot-to-lot variation and systematic versus random failure mechanisms
  • Extensive hands-on use of semiconductor industry data analysis tools and software such as yieldHUB, Spotfire, JMP or equivalent
  • Ability to create scripts, automated analyses, dashboards and repeatable analytical workflows for standard engineering investigations and reporting
  • Experience applying statistical methods to semiconductor manufacturing data, including SPC, Cp/Cpk, distributions, correlation analysis, hypothesis testing and trend analysis
  • Ability to combine data from multiple sources and manufacturing stages to investigate complex product and process issues
  • Familiarity with FMEA-derived semiconductor qualification plans and relevant standards such as JEDEC
  • Understanding of semiconductor failure analysis methods and the ability to use analytical data to guide selection of destructive and non-destructive investigation techniques
